Sephora Retail Operations Specialist
Sephora, a distinguished name in the realm of prestige cosmetics, has been revolutionizing the beauty industry since its inception in 1970s Paris. As part of the esteemed luxury conglomerate Moët Hennessy Louis Vuitton (LVMH) since 1997, Sephora offers an unparalleled selection of over 14,000 products from 200 world-class brands, including its own SEPHORA COLLECTION. Known as a beauty education hub, Sephora provides innovative retail technology and personalized beauty consultations, solidifying its status as a global leader in the beauty sector.
- Support the execution of retail initiatives, promotions, and product launches across all store locations.
- Communicate operational updates, policies, and best practices to store managers and associates.
- Control communication from all departments to retail teams via the INSIDE platform, ensuring efficient understanding and adherence to deadlines and standards.
- Monitor store performance metrics and client experience KPIs, identifying opportunities for improvement.
- Support training, tools, and resources to enhance store staff productivity and customer service.
- Assist with store opening, relocation, and renovation projects.
- Troubleshoot store issues and provide solutions in coordination with internal teams.
- Maintain updated documentation for processes, training manuals, and operational guidelines.
- Bachelor’s degree in Business, Retail Management, or related field preferred.
- 2–3 years of experience in retail operations, multi-unit management, or a similar role.
- Fluent in English; proficiency in French or Portuguese is advantageous.
- Proficient in Microsoft Office (Excel, Word, PowerPoint); experience with POS and inventory management systems is a plus.
- Strong communication and organizational skills.
- Ability to analyze data and use insights to drive decision-making.
- Strong problem-solving skills and a hands-on approach.
- Project management skills.
- Multitasking and priorities management.
- Knowledge of retail KPIs and sales performance analytics.
- Ability to travel to store locations as needed.
